Voluble

Easily rolling or turning; easily set in motion; apt to roll; rotating; as, voluble particles of matter.

Similar meaning 8

Chatty 84% connected

Given to light, familiar talk; talkative.

Garrulous 84% connected

Talking much, especially about commonplace or trivial things; talkative; loquacious.
